About This Business

Kimbers Creations specializes in custom upholstery and RV skirting. Their RV skirting is designed to maintain the internal temperature while creating additional storage and covering up unsightly RV pads giving it a fresh modern look. Kimbers Creations also offers truck hood covers as well as D signs and flags for big rigs of all makes and models. From indoor and outdoor furniture upholstery to auto seat refurbishing and boat covers, Kimbers Creations can complete your project.
